
Tiger pufferfish is a relatively small sector of the marine finfish aquaculture industry, accounting for just 0.5% of global marine finfish production in 2007. Production takes place predominantly in Asia, specifically China and Japan. With an overall species score of 41, those countries’ tiger pufferfish sits nine points below the global species average.
